About Sole

Sole has carved out a significant presence in the hip-hop landscape, standing as a testament to the power of independent artistry and ideological conviction.
With a commitment to authenticity and social commentary, he challenges mainstream narratives, inviting listeners to engage with deeper themes of resistance, identity, and consciousness.

His work resonates particularly within underground circles, inspiring a generation of artists who seek to infuse their music with purpose and critique. Employing a raw and unfiltered approach, Sole's process often involves blending spoken word intensity with innovative production techniques. He oscillates between personal introspection and broader societal observations, creating a sound that feels both urgent and reflective. This duality encourages listeners to confront their own realities while exploring the complexities of the world around them, fostering a sense of community among those who share similar sentiments. Lyrically, Sole frequently navigates themes of disillusionment, empowerment, and rebellion against systemic oppression. His writing style tends toward a candid voice that is unflinchingly sincere, often employing storytelling elements infused with impressionistic imagery. This approach allows for moments of accessible relatability alongside abstract explorations, creating layers in his messages that invite listeners to reflect on their interpretations.
